I just bought a new MacBook Pro with Touch ID. I set up a password that I didn't bother remembering because I thought my Touch ID would become my password. Now I can't get on to change my password . How can I start over with new password

See: https://support.apple.com/guide/mac-help/reset-your-mac-login-password-mh35902/mac


As you have found, even with Touch ID you still need to occasionally use your login password; it is needed every time you restart your Mac.
